Alessandro Quaglieri is a Ph.D. student in Behavioural Neuroscience and Research Fellow at the Department of Psychology, Sapienza University of Rome and qualified as a Psychologist. He acquired his master's degree in Cognitive Neuroscience with a thesis investigating the impairment of decision-making processes in patients with Multiple Sclerosis.
He conducts research mainly on neuropsychological aspects involved in addictive behaviour (e.g., decision-making, risk-taking, emotion regulation). He has been involved in several national and international projects on gambling disorder, road safety and the perception of legality.
